Tagging with zip ties was an amazing suggestion, thank you to everyone who suggested it in the forums. They are the 4mm size. I got a pack of 12 colors so with 22 chicks it was easy enough to do Left (L) or Right (R) in a color. Naming convention for tracking is L.Color or R.Color.

Not sure if you have come across the trick for changing the zip ties. Cut Through the block. Small wire nippers work great! That way there is no risk of cutting any legs trying to cut the strap part.

I did follow someone's suggestion to get end cutting mini pliers to cut the tail of the zip ties off close to the block and they work fabulous. Cutting the block to remove the zip ties with those will be a cinch and no worry at all about cutting toes and legs.
